Biography:

Martin has been diving for 13 years and ventured into technical diving to explore some of the deeper wrecks around Victoria. He is currently conducting a research project on some target wrecks in Bass Strait, including the TSS Coramba. Martin was also state coordinator for the AIMA/NAS training courses conducted in Victoria.
